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of punching auxiliary devices, in particular to an adjustable punching positioner, which comprises a turntable, and is characterized in that a lower main body is arranged at the bottom of the turntable and is matched with the turntable in a rotary nesting manner, and an upper main body is arranged at the top of the turntable and is associated with the lower main body; the upper main body, the lower main body and the turntable are internally and jointly provided with a variable aperture mechanism, the variable aperture mechanism is composed of variable blades in an annular array, the adjusting distance of the variable aperture mechanism is 4-68 mm, one side of the upper main body is provided with a suction cup, the upper main body and the suction cup are integrally formed, and the center of the top of the suction cup is movably connected with a wrench. Continuous adjustment of 4-68 mm is achieved through the variable aperture mechanism, the device adapts to different drill bit sizes, and a template does not need to be replaced; accurate alignment of the drill bit is ensured through auxiliary centering and an observation hole, and personal errors are reduced; due to dual fixation of the suction cup and the pressing sliding block, it is guaranteed that the positioner does not loosen in the punching process, and the machining quality is improved; the reinforcing rib structure enhances the connection strength of the sucker and avoids stress deformation.

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of drilling auxiliary device technology, and in particular to an adjustable drilling positioner. Background Technology

[0002] Precise drilling is a basic requirement in machining, woodworking, and metalworking operations, but traditional positioning methods have many inconveniences: when using fixed-size templates, it is necessary to frequently change to different specifications, which is cumbersome and inefficient; manual marking and positioning is prone to errors, causing drilling deviation and affecting processing quality; ordinary clamps or suction cups are prone to loosening during operation, which cannot guarantee drilling accuracy; moreover, the limitations of a single template make it difficult to adapt to drilling needs of different sizes, which seriously restricts work efficiency and processing accuracy.

[0003] Chinese patent discloses a punching positioner (publication number: CN 210389470 U) which includes a horizontal bar, a first slider, a first connecting block, a second connecting block, a second slider, and a vertical plate. The left end of the horizontal bar is connected to the first connecting block, the upper middle of the vertical plate is connected to the second connecting block, the vertical plate is located at the lower left end of the horizontal bar, the first slider is connected to the horizontal bar, the upper left end of the first slider is provided with a first infrared emitter, and the bottom of the first slider is connected to a hydraulic cylinder. However, this punching positioner has disadvantages such as cumbersome adjustment, inaccurate positioning, unstable fixation, and limited applicability. Therefore, an adjustable punching positioner is needed. Utility Model Content

[0004] The purpose of this utility model is to solve the shortcomings of existing hole positioners, such as cumbersome adjustment, inaccurate positioning, unstable fixation and limited application range, and to propose an adjustable hole positioner.

[0005] The technical solution adopted by this utility model to solve its technical problem is as follows: An adjustable drilling positioner, comprising a turntable, characterized in that: a lower body is provided at the bottom of the turntable and is rotatably nested with the lower body; an upper body is provided at the top of the turntable and is associated with the lower body; a variable aperture mechanism is provided inside the upper body, the lower body, and the turntable; the variable aperture mechanism is composed of a ring array of variable blades, each variable blade being 8-12 arc-shaped metal pieces; the adjustable spacing of the variable aperture mechanism is 4-68mm; a suction cup is provided on one side of the upper body and is integrally formed with the suction cup; a wrench is movably connected to the center of the top of the suction cup. Precise adjustment of drilling position: Through the variable aperture mechanism, the user can flexibly adjust the hole diameter, suitable for drilling needs of different sizes, improving positioning accuracy; Stable adsorption and fixation: The suction cup design allows the positioner to be firmly adsorbed onto the workpiece surface, avoiding displacement during drilling and ensuring accurate drilling position; Convenient operation: The wrench structure facilitates quick adsorption and disassembly, improving work efficiency.

[0006] Preferably, an adjusting block extends from one end of the outer wall of the turntable, and a clamping slider is provided on the adjusting block. The clamping slider has a ring structure. The clamping slider can further lock the turntable to prevent the positioner from loosening due to vibration or external force during drilling, thus ensuring drilling accuracy. The ring structure provides uniform clamping force and is suitable for smooth or slightly uneven workpiece surfaces.

[0007] Preferably, the upper body has an auxiliary centering device on one side of its top, and an observation hole is provided on the auxiliary centering device side. The observation hole is concentrically and coaxially arranged with the upper body, lower body, and turntable. The auxiliary centering structure helps the user quickly find the drilling center, reducing adjustment time; the observation hole provides a visual reference to ensure that the drill bit is aligned with the target position, improving drilling accuracy.

[0008] Preferably, the top surface of the upper body is provided with logarithmic scale lines. Logarithmic scale lines conform to the human eye's perception of proportional changes, making aperture adjustment more intuitive and precise; users do not need to repeatedly try and adjust, and can directly and quickly set the required aperture according to the scale, reducing errors.

[0009] Preferably, the connection between the upper body and the suction cup is provided with reinforcing ribs. These ribs prevent deformation or breakage at the suction cup connection due to stress, extending the service life of the positioner. With structural reinforcement, the positioner is less prone to shaking during drilling, ensuring drilling accuracy.

[0010] Preferably, the end of the wrench is provided with anti-slip texture, which consists of equally spaced diamond-shaped protrusions with a protrusion height of 0.5~1.2mm. The diamond-shaped anti-slip texture increases friction, making the wrench operation more stable and preventing slippage that could affect the adsorption effect; it also conforms to ergonomic design, maintaining a comfortable grip even during prolonged use.

[0026] The implementation principle of this embodiment is as follows:

[0027] Step 1: Installation, Fixing, and Orifice Adjustment

[0028] Place the locator on the smooth workpiece surface that needs to be drilled, press the suction cup 7 firmly against the surface, and then pull down the lever 11 on the top of the suction cup 7 to make the suction cup 7 firmly stick. The reinforcing rib 6 at the connection of the suction cup 7 ensures that it will not be damaged even if too much force is applied. Then use the adjustment lever 3 extended from the turntable 8 to rotate the adjustment lever 3 so that the internal metal blades open and close like the aperture of a camera. At the same time, observe the size scale above the aperture and adjust the hole diameter to the required size within the range of 4-68mm. Finally, push the clamping slider 4 to fix the position and prevent it from shifting during drilling.

[0029] Step 2: Precise Positioning and Drilling Preparation

[0030] Confirm the drilling position through the observation hole 12 of the top auxiliary centering device 2, ensuring that the target point is exactly in the center of the observation hole 12. After positioning, remove the auxiliary centering device 2 and select a drill bit that matches the hole diameter to prepare for drilling.

[0031] Step 3: Perform drilling and finishing work

[0032] Keep the matching electric drill pressed vertically downwards and perform drilling operations through the pre-adjusted aperture. The anti-slip design of the wrench 11 ensures a stable and reliable operation. After drilling is completed, pull the suction cup 7 and wrench 11 upwards to release the suction and easily remove the locator.
